Kaolinite is a soft, earthy, usually white, mineral (dioctahedral phyllosilicate clay), produced by the chemical weathering of aluminium silicate minerals like feldspar.It has a low shrink–swell capacity and a low cation-exchange capacity (1–15 meq/100 g).. Rocks that are rich in kaolinite, and halloysite, are known as kaolin (/ ˈ k eɪ. ə l ɪ n /) or china clay. [9]

Kaolinite is a crucial industrial sheet-structured silicate clay mineral with chemical formula-Al 2 Si 2 O 5 (OH) 4 and consisting of SiO 4 tetrahedral and Al(O,OH) 6 octahedral sheets in the ratio of 1:1, formed by weathering of rocks (Varga, 2007).
Kaolinite (Al 2 Si 2 O 5 (OH) 4) is a key ingredient in kaolin. It is described as a 1:1 clay which is composed of 2 layers (siloxane layer [Si 2 O 5] and gibbsite-like layer [Al 2 (OH) 4]) that held together by an apical oxygen. As a result, kaolinite Al 2 Si 2 O 5 (OH) 2 is the ceramic industry's chosen clay. Kaolinite clays have long been used in the ceramic industry, especially in fine porcelains, because they can be easily molded, have a fine texture, and are white when fired. From the industrial point of view, kaolin is a clayey rock consisting mostly of kaolinite. Kaolinite is one of the most common minerals on Earth and can be easily identified by its almost pure white color, fine particle size (∼1–2 µm), non-toxicity, very low abrasiveness, and chemical stability.
China clay, commonly known as kaolin, is one of the most versatile minerals used industrially. The mineral is essentially made up of kaolinite and has a chemical formula for Al2Si2O5(OH)4. China clay results from the chemical weathering of feldspar.
Kaolin is one of the more important industrial clay minerals. Kaolin is comprised predominantly of the mineral kaolinite, a hydrated aluminum silicate. Kaolinite, which is the dominant mineral in kaolin deposits, is a common clay mineral, but the relatively pure and commercially useable deposits are few in number.
